Top Zebra Tech Executive Quietly Unloads a Chunk of Company Stock

Top Zebra Tech Executive Quietly Unloads a Chunk of Company Stock

New insider activity at Zebra Tech ( (ZBRA) ) has taken place on March 5, 2026.

Zebra Tech’s Chief Legal Officer, Cristen L. Kogl, recently sold 145 shares of Zebra Tech stock in a transaction valued at $34,177. This insider sale highlights ongoing executive activity in the company’s equity, with Kogl monetizing a portion of her holdings at current market levels.

Recent Updates on ZBRA stock

Zebra Technologies’ shares reacted to a Q4 earnings beat and upbeat guidance, as management reported double‑digit reported revenue growth, strong EPS and cash generation, and detailed mitigation plans for margin headwinds from higher repair costs, restructuring, and rising memory prices. Analysts’ updated views and targets appear driven by the combination of robust near‑term performance, accretive M&A (notably Elo Touch), confidence in high‑growth areas like RFID, machine vision and AI, and the enlarged buyback authorization, balanced against execution risks around offsetting memory inflation, services margin pressure, and regional softness in North America.
